 * WordPress has the ability to embed tweets just by putting the link the actual
   tweet in the content area of a post.
 * See here: [http://robertdall.com/2012/08/27/the-london-2012-games-was-a-real-social-sport/](http://robertdall.com/2012/08/27/the-london-2012-games-was-a-real-social-sport/)
 * But the white on the dark background is a bit jarring. I have tried a number 
   of CSS overrides to get a slightly darker background on the embed tweets to no
   avail. I am wondering if I can override the embedded style without need of a 
   plugin.

 * What I suspect is the issue is that when you emded the tweet it embeds and iframe
   and long with that iframe comes a whole lot of inline style. See bottom of post.
 * I tried the Chris Coyer method:
    [http://css-tricks.com/override-inline-styles-with-css/](http://css-tricks.com/override-inline-styles-with-css/)
 * and I got a border to apply (since removed) But I couldn’t change the background.
 * `<iframe width="500" scrolling="no" height="260" frameborder="0" id="twitter-
   widget-2" class="twitter-tweet twitter-tweet-rendered" allowtransparency="true"
   style="display: block; border-width: 1px; border-style: solid; border-color: 
   rgb(238, 238, 238) rgb(221, 221, 221) rgb(187, 187, 187); -moz-border-top-colors:
   none; -moz-border-right-colors: none; -moz-border-bottom-colors: none; -moz-border-
   left-colors: none; border-image: none; max-width: 99%; min-width: 220px; padding:
   0px; border-radius: 5px 5px 5px 5px; margin: 10px 0px; box-shadow: 0px 1px 3px
   rgba(0, 0, 0, 0.15);" title="Embedded Tweet"></iframe>`
